Description

The enabling boost motor improved
Technical field
The utility model relates to a kind of device of auxiliary door opening, relates to a kind of enabling boost motor of shutoff door or rather.
Background technology
Applicant had once applied for that name was called the patent (application number 2015204075350) of two-way pneumatic hot blast shutoff door, wherein, relate to enabling boost motor.Find in actual applications, due to the reason of the aspects such as source of the gas, left and right shutoff door sometimes can not synchronous operation, when a shutoff door is closed completely, another shutoff door can't be closed completely, because when shutoff door is closed, strength is larger, the shutoff door extruding enabling boost motor of closing completely, the distortion of enabling boost motor, distortion may be caused, even push away and be biased to another side, cause the boost motor that can not open the door to use.
Summary of the invention
The purpose of this utility model is to overcome the enabling boost motor that the deficiencies in the prior art provide a kind of improvement, when ensureing that left and right shutoff door is asynchronous, can not be squeezed, be out of shape.
The utility model comprises framework, door-plate, insertion rod, boosting bar, boosting cylinder, piston rod, insertion rod connects the piston rod of boosting cylinder by boosting bar, it is characterized in that arranging guide ring on framework bottom surface, the internal diameter of guide ring is slightly larger than the maximum gauge of boosting bar, and insertion rod moves up and down in guide ring.
The framework of the direction of motion of vertical door-plate arranges two relative guide holders, and described guide holder is provided with gathering sill, arranges leading truck between gathering sill; Leading truck is inserted in described insertion rod upper end, and be fixed on leading truck by fastening devices, leading truck moves up and down in gathering sill with insertion rod.
As shown from the above technical solution, the utility model has following beneficial effect: employing guide holder, guide ring position insertion rod, torsional deformation after avoiding insertion rod extruded by shutoff door.

detailed description of the invention:
Below in conjunction with accompanying drawing, the utility model is further described.
As shown in Figure 1, the utility model comprises framework 1, door-plate 2, insertion rod 5, boosting bar 9, boosting cylinder 10, piston rod 11 etc., and insertion rod 5 connects the piston rod 11 of boosting cylinder 10 by boosting bar 9.
Shown in composition graphs 2, the framework 1 of the direction of motion of vertical door-plate 2 arranges two relative guide holders 3, guide ring 8 is set on framework 1 bottom surface, described guide holder 3 is provided with gathering sill 4, the internal diameter of described guide ring 8 is slightly larger than the maximum gauge of boosting bar 9, leading truck 7 is inserted in described insertion rod 5 upper end, be fixed on leading truck 7 by fastening devices 6, leading truck 7 is mobile in gathering sill 4 and guide ring 8 with insertion rod 5.
Described fastening devices 6 is nut, is connected with insertion rod 5 threaded upper ends.
